
How about the production efficiency of stone sanding machines?
The production efficiency of stone sanding machines can be influenced by several factors, including the design of the machine, the type and quality of the abrasive materials used, the speed of the sanding process, and the maintenance of the equipment. Here are some factors that can affect the production efficiency of stone sanding machines:
1. Machine design: The design of the stone sanding machine plays a significant role in its production efficiency. A well-designed machine will have efficient sanding heads, a durable frame, and easy-to-use controls. This will ensure that the machine operates smoothly and efficiently, maximizing production output.
2. Abrasive materials: The type and quality of the abrasive materials used in stone sanding machines can greatly affect their production efficiency. High-quality abrasives will last longer and provide better sanding results, while low-quality abrasives may need to be replaced frequently, resulting in downtime and reduced production efficiency.
3. Sanding speed: The speed of the sanding process can also impact production efficiency. Faster sanding speeds can increase production output, but they may also lead to lower-quality results or increased wear on the abrasives and machine components. Operators should therefore need to find the optimal speed that balances production efficiency with sanding quality.
4. Maintenance: Proper maintenance of stone sanding machines is crucial for ensuring their production efficiency. Regular cleaning, lubrication, and replacement of worn parts can extend the life of the machine and reduce the risk of breakdowns and downtime.
5. Operator skill and experience: The skill and experience of the operator using the stone sanding machine can also affect its production efficiency. A well-trained operator will be able to use the machine efficiently, maximizing production output while ensuring quality results.
6. Workpiece size and shape: The size and shape of the workpieces being sanded can also impact the production efficiency of stone sanding machines. Smaller, simpler workpieces can be sanded more quickly and efficiently, while larger or more complex workpieces may require more time and effort.
Overall, the production efficiency of stone sanding machines can be maximized by using well-designed machines, high-quality abrasives, optimal sanding speeds, proper maintenance, and skilled operators. However, it is essential to consider the specific requirements of your operation and the characteristics of the stone being sanded to ensure that you choose the most suitable and efficient stone sanding machine for your needs.
